【问题标题】:Gravity Forms One product selected重力形式 已选择一项产品
【发布时间】:2020-07-10 01:01:38
【问题描述】:

我在产品字段中使用重力形式。 我有 6 种不同的产品,每种产品都有特定的条件逻辑。 我的客户只能选择一种产品。 但默认情况下,他可以选择多个产品。

我尝试了很多解决方案都没有成功。 --> 使用条件逻辑(显示和隐藏):如果选择了任何产品,则隐藏其他产品 --> 填充任何东西(来自 Gravity Wiz)和另一种形式 --> 选择多个产品时会发出警报,但我不能有一个“重置”按钮来取消全选

如果有人有想法或可以给我建议,那将非常有帮助......

谢谢

【问题讨论】:

    标签: gravityforms


    【解决方案1】:

    您可以尝试以下方法:

    假设您的产品类型是单选按钮类型,请将“product_choice”添加到所有 6 种产品的外观选项卡下的“自定义 CSS 类”中。

    然后将以下 jquery 脚本添加到表单中(我认为最简单的方法是使用 Gravity Perks 的 Gravity Forms Custom Javascript add on)

    $('.product_choice input[type="radio"]').on('change',function(){
      $('.product_choice input[type="radio"]').each(function(){
        $(this).prop('checked', false);
      });
      $(this).prop('checked', true);
    });
    

    这样当客户选择一种产品时,其他产品就会取消选择。

    【讨论】:

    • 只需将脚本中的“复选框”更改为“收音机”就可以了...非常感谢罗谢尔
    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2016-03-15
    • 2021-04-27
    • 1970-01-01
    • 2018-07-06
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多